Praying for the peace and unity of Ukraine

On Sunday 20 February, David Hathaway held a Prayer of Unity For Peace in Ukraine. The service was supported by Bishops and Leaders from multiple church denominations. In addition to those praying in the church, thousands of people joined online, praying for the peace and protection of Ukraine. This video only contains David Hathaway's invocation and intercession in English with Ukrainian translation. The full service can be watched on the link below.

Many are praying worldwide that Russia will not invade Ukraine. Pastors are leading prayer for God’s intervention. Echoing the prayer of Jehoshaphat in 2 Chronicles 20, 'For we have no power against this great multitude that is coming against us; nor do we know what to do, but our eyes are upon You.'

In response to the armed conflict in East Ukraine, which began in 2014, David Hathaway's Ministry in Ukraine, has organised with every major church group, the National Day of Prayer for Ukraine. This service has been held in Kyiv every year since 2016.
